The Believe Out Loud Power Summer offers advanced concrete skills-building for leaders in the pro-LGBT Welcoming Church Movement in key areas of organizing & movement-building.

CHOOSE BETWEEN FOUR TRACKS:

Leadership and Board Development

  • Recruitment and expanding leadership (including across lines of difference such as race)
  • Building and executing practical plans
  • Targeting particular populations - Who? Why? How? Best ways?
  • Driving teams towards a shared goal

External Communications

  • Media and messaging
  • Recruitment/targeting particular populations - Who? Why? How? Best Way?

Campaigns - Church & Secular

  • Potential roles for mobilized faith folk, including maintaining identity as church in secular campaigns
  • Invitation/recruitment and expanding leadership (including across lines of difference such as race)
  • Moving from mercy to justice; Jesus & Justice

Barriers, Resistance, and Conflict

Change Graph
  • Implications Wheel
  • M. Scott Peck's theory on Pseudo-Community, Chaos, Emptiness, Community

Running across all of the different tracks will be through-lines including: scriptural affirmation, a look at race, bisexual and transgender inclusion, cultural power and political power, and our different identities as individuals, how we are connected to our local church, a part of our denomination, and our relationship to the larger pro-LGBT Welcoming Church Movement.
